    Why Waterproofing Failures Happen in Traditional Light Bars
    A common industry pain point in traditional offroad light bars is weak waterproof performance. This weakness often stems from a structural limitation: screws used to compress Lexan lenses create inconsistent pressure points across the housing. Wherever pressure is uneven, water can eventually find a path through the seal, leading to premature failure in dusty, muddy, or wet offroad conditions.

    Thermal Management: Solving the "N+1" Heat Transfer Problem
    Waterproofing is only part of the equation. Conventional LED headlight bulbs often struggle with what is known in the industry as the "N+1" or "N+N" media conversion problem, where multiple heat transfer layers—such as separate PCBs and housings—reduce heat dissipation efficiency and optical focus. Every additional layer a heat signal must pass through introduces resistance, which shortens LED lifespan and diminishes brightness consistency over time.

    The name comes from the arrangement of the filter media. Instead of placing the media in a single flat panel, multiple pleated sections are positioned in a V-shaped configuration. This creates additional media surface within the same general face area. In practical terms, that means designers can achieve higher filtration capacity without simply making the entire filter larger.

    In my opinion, this is one of the most sensible features of a V Bank Filter. Space inside mechanical rooms, air-handling units, and HVAC equipment is rarely unlimited. A filter that makes better use of the available volume can provide a useful balance between filtration performance and equipment size.

    A Larger Effective Filtration Area

    The most important characteristic of a V Bank Filter is its expanded media area. The V-shaped configuration allows more filter material to be installed within a compact frame. As air passes through the pleated media, particles are captured across a much larger surface than would typically be available from a simple flat filter of comparable dimensions.

    The additional surface area can also help distribute the particle load more evenly. Instead of concentrating dust on one relatively small surface, the airflow is spread across multiple pleated sections.

    This design is particularly useful in systems that require continuous operation. Commercial buildings, manufacturing facilities, hospitals, laboratories, and other controlled environments often need filtration systems that can handle substantial air volumes while maintaining stable performance.

    Efficient Airflow Management

    Filtration efficiency is only part of the story. A filter also has to allow air to move through the system without creating unnecessary resistance. Excessive pressure drop can increase the workload placed on fans and air-handling equipment, which may ultimately affect energy consumption.

    A properly designed V Bank Filter aims to provide an effective balance between particle capture and airflow. The pleated media and angled arrangement create multiple air passages, allowing the filter to accommodate a substantial amount of media within a relatively compact structure.

    Of course, actual pressure drop depends on the filter media, air velocity, dust loading, dimensions, and operating conditions. This is why I would not recommend choosing a filter simply because its efficiency rating looks impressive. Real-world airflow requirements should always be considered alongside filtration performance.

    Strong and Stable Construction

    The filter frame plays an important role in maintaining the overall integrity of the assembly. A well-built V Bank Filter needs to keep its individual media sections properly positioned while maintaining a reliable seal within the air-handling system.

    Depending on the application, filter frames may be manufactured from materials selected for strength, corrosion resistance, weight, or environmental requirements. The media itself can also vary according to the intended filtration level and operating conditions.

    A rigid structure is especially valuable during installation and replacement. Filters are handled by technicians, moved into tight equipment compartments, and sometimes exposed to vibration during operation. A frame that maintains its shape makes installation more predictable and reduces the risk of gaps around the filter.

    Wide Range of Applications

    V Bank Filters are commonly associated with HVAC and air-handling applications where efficient filtration and space utilization are both important. They can be used in commercial buildings, industrial facilities, manufacturing plants, healthcare environments, data centers, and other applications requiring controlled air quality.

    Their compact configuration can be particularly useful in air-handling units where filter depth and available installation space have already been determined. Rather than expanding the entire equipment footprint, engineers can use a V-shaped media arrangement to increase filtration area within the existing space.

    For facilities with demanding operating schedules, this can translate into a more practical filtration solution. However, the correct model should always be selected according to airflow volume, target particle removal, pressure-drop requirements, and the surrounding environment.

    Maintenance and Service Considerations

    No filter is completely maintenance-free, and the V Bank Filter is no exception. As the filter collects dust and airborne particles, resistance gradually increases. Regular inspection is therefore important, particularly in environments with high levels of airborne contaminants.

    One advantage of the multi-section design is that the filter forms a structured assembly that can be handled as a complete unit. This can make replacement procedures more organized compared with managing multiple individual flat filters.

    Maintenance intervals should not be based solely on a fixed calendar schedule. Monitoring pressure drop and actual operating conditions can provide a more accurate indication of when replacement is needed. In my view, this approach is more practical because different buildings can have dramatically different dust loads even when they use similar HVAC equipment.

    What to Consider When Choosing a V Bank Filter

    Selecting the right V Bank Filter requires more than checking its dimensions. Engineers should consider filter efficiency, airflow capacity, initial pressure drop, final pressure drop, media type, frame construction, installation depth, sealing method, and operating environment.

    The physical dimensions are especially important because even a small mismatch can affect installation and sealing. A filter that does not fit correctly may allow air to bypass the media, reducing the effectiveness of the entire filtration system.

    It is also worth considering the total operating cost. A filter with a lower purchase price may not necessarily be the most economical option if it creates high pressure drop or requires frequent replacement. Looking at service life, energy requirements, maintenance labor, and replacement frequency provides a much clearer picture of overall value.

    If you’re searching for CBD gummies for dogs to calm down, it’s important to understand what these products can and cannot do. CBD, or cannabidiol, is sometimes marketed for dogs experiencing occasional stress, nervousness, or changes in their environment. However, scientific evidence supporting CBD for canine anxiety remains limited, and products are not a substitute for veterinary care. Before giving your dog any CBD gummy, talk with your veterinarian about whether it is appropriate, particularly if your pet takes medication or has an existing health condition. Check the product label carefully for cbd gummies for dogs to calm down concentration, ingredients, and suggested use, and avoid products containing ingredients that may be harmful to dogs, such as xylitol. Choose products from manufacturers that provide independent laboratory testing and ingredient information. A veterinarian can also help identify safer, evidence-based approaches for managing your dog’s anxiety and determine whether CBD is suitable for your pet. Never rely solely on a supplement when your dog shows sudden behavioral changes.
